示例#1
0
文件: NyFile.py 项目: eaudeweb/naaya
 def view(self, REQUEST, RESPONSE):
     """ """
     RESPONSE.setHeader('Content-Type', self.content_type)
     RESPONSE.setHeader('Content-Length', self.size)
     RESPONSE.setHeader('Pragma', 'public')
     RESPONSE.setHeader('Cache-Control', 'max-age=0')
     return file_item.inheritedAttribute('index_html')(self, REQUEST, RESPONSE)
示例#2
0
 def view(self, REQUEST, RESPONSE):
     """ """
     RESPONSE.setHeader('Content-Type', self.content_type)
     RESPONSE.setHeader('Content-Length', self.size)
     RESPONSE.setHeader('Pragma', 'public')
     RESPONSE.setHeader('Cache-Control', 'max-age=0')
     return file_item.inheritedAttribute('index_html')(self, REQUEST, RESPONSE)
示例#3
0
文件: NyFile.py 项目: eaudeweb/naaya
 def download(self, REQUEST, RESPONSE):
     """ """
     RESPONSE.setHeader('Content-Type', self.content_type)
     RESPONSE.setHeader('Content-Length', self.size)
     RESPONSE.setHeader('Content-Disposition', 'attachment;filename=' + self.utToUtf8(self.downloadfilename))
     RESPONSE.setHeader('Pragma', 'public')
     RESPONSE.setHeader('Cache-Control', 'max-age=0')
     return file_item.inheritedAttribute('index_html')(self, REQUEST, RESPONSE)
示例#4
0
 def download(self, REQUEST, RESPONSE):
     """ """
     RESPONSE.setHeader('Content-Type', self.content_type)
     RESPONSE.setHeader('Content-Length', self.size)
     RESPONSE.setHeader('Content-Disposition', 'attachment;filename=' + self.utToUtf8(self.downloadfilename))
     RESPONSE.setHeader('Pragma', 'public')
     RESPONSE.setHeader('Cache-Control', 'max-age=0')
     return file_item.inheritedAttribute('index_html')(self, REQUEST, RESPONSE)